Vladimir Mrkajić

Vladimir Mrkajić

Head of Research and Development

InoSens

As Head of Research and Development at InoSens, Vladimir Mrkajić is fully engaged in international project planning, implementation, and management (H2020, Horizon Europe, COST). He has extensive experience in designing and running research and innovation projects, fostering collaboration among citizens, organizations, experts, and public authorities. The projects he participates in focus on deep-tech innovation, agritech, e-governance, earth observation, cascade funding for SMEs and start-ups, and citizen science. Vladimir holds a PhD from University of Novi Sad (Serbia). He is also a Master of Science graduate from Institute for Environmental Science and Technology (ICTA), Autonomous University of Barcelona, Spain. Vladimir has also studied in Portugal and Denmark.
